Timken® Type TTHD Thrust Tapered Roller Bearings

TTHD (Tapered Thrust Heavy-Duty) bearings are engineered for superior load capacity and efficiency. Each bearing features two thrust races, precision rollers, and a durable cage. This advanced design delivers up to 40% more load capacity compared to cylindrical and spherical bearings of the same envelope dimensions.

The unique configuration of TTHD bearings provides a critical advantage: true rolling motion. By aligning raceway and roller extensions to converge at a single point on the axis of rotation, TTHD bearings minimize friction. This results in reduced heat generation, less wear on races and rollers, and longer service life for demanding applications.

Key Applications

  • Geardrives in vertical rolling mills
  • Metal mills and back-up rolls
  • Pulp refiners
  • Plastic extruders
  • Machine tools
